Fifth Wheel Hitch

Moving from a bumper pull. I have the B&W turnover ball, want to use something like the Reese Goosebox, but I understand they are now defunct. Leaning towards a B&W companion but open to other recommendations. Camper is only going to be 9k gross.. Now my question: I want to leave my rubber bed mat in place. Is there any type of adjustment to line up with the gooseneck locking pin? A mat would raise the hitch about 1/4". Experiences?

IIRC B&W recommends NOT using a bet mat/rug under the Companion. Specifically because you have to torque the eccentric bolt to a value, but that 'squishy' material will cause your value to be off, thus potentially leading to a decoupling of the trailer/hitch. Even OEMs like Ford say not to use a bed mat/rug under a hitch for the puck system.

All that said, my dad has been using a Companion for almost two decades now and loves it. And since you've already got the hard part done (Turnover Ball system already installed), you just have to assemble it and set it to the right height.

And when it comes to fifth wheels, I look at it this way: If the kingpin design is good enough for the trucking industry, it's good enough for my camper. And I don't have to do anything to the hitch of my trailer. Now, that said, gooseneck CAN be quite a bit cheaper.

Ok, lemme get this straight, you already have a GN in your bed + you have a bed mat yes? Having done the 5'vr to GN on 3 RV's I would go with the Gen-Y B&W one, and once on the camper and you are setting it up on the truck, have a sheetrock knife, set the hitch on the GN ball and mark around the connection, then cut out at least an inch around the GN hitch so there is no binding.

I have the pop-up GN ball in my F350 and when connected to a trailer there is ~1-1/2" - 2" between the bottom of the hitch and the bed, so I would think if you cleared an inch around the circumference of the hitch you should not have any issues.

I also had a mat that covered the ball hole when I was using it as a truck to keep crap from falling on top of the ball, I would slide it to the back when using the GN, once you cut the hole, you could use a semi-truck mudflap to cover the hole. I did this after I used the bed mat in another truck and forgot it, bought a $10 mudflap to cover the ball.

I'm a rule breaker and have run my Companion sliding hitch in two trucks with each having a BedRug installed. Even when the hitch is installed (using the pucks), it clears the rug by a 1/2 or so and doesn't touch it.

I love my Reese Goosebox. I looked at the GY, but if I recall, it was 1 1/2” shorter from ball to pin box. I use a 3” offset to gain a little clearance to the cab. Works for me since I have a few gooseneck trailers. Which ever brand meets your needs, they all appear to be quality.
